| Diversifying drum & bass: Commix interviewed Posted: 03 Feb 2009 03:53 PM CST Recently George Levings and Guy Brewer, aka Commix, caused controversy by saying that "the drum & bass scene depresses us at the moment". But the duo who are from Cambridge, England, are actually putting their money where they mouth was, and want to redefine what constitutes modern drum & bass. Having pushed the boundaries of contemporary d&b with hits such as ‘Be True’ and ‘Talk to Frank’ the Cambridge duo were quickly snapped up by Goldie and dropped their debut album on Metalheadz late in 2007. With a Fabric Live mix CD due out next week that highlights the boys' adventurous streak and their wide influences (they're increasingly finding inspiration in techno), Beatportal decided to meet Commix to discuss their diversification of drum & bass. |
| Posted: 03 Feb 2009 02:12 PM CST Today Steve Bug's Dessous Recordings revealed that it has signed German producer Langenberg for a forthcoming 12" release. Langenberg is a resident DJ of the respected electronic music club Hotel Shanghai in Essen, and he recently dropped the 'Mined' EP which he produced together with deep house purveyor Manuel Tur under the moniker Ribn. |

| Posted: 03 Feb 2009 10:20 AM CST 'Equalized #002' is the second in a series of releases from an as yet unnamed Hard Wax-affiliated producer. Arriving almost a full year after its predecessor, #002 is centered around the same rough-and-ready aesthetics that placed '#001' among the most highly sought after releases of 2008. |
| Posted: 03 Feb 2009 05:53 AM CST Defected and Toolroom Records regular ATFC has been on fire lately, mixing three Defected compilations last year, working in plenty of remixes, and already talking about his 2010 productions. It appears this veteran house producer is riding the crest of this wave of success, as we find him dishing out a 'floor-filling marriage of gritty electro and vocal house in this Essential Mix. Recently crowned Beatportal house artist of the year, ATFC showcases exactly why he earned that title in this week's offerings, with tracks from Bob Sinclar, Masters At Work, Bart B More and Mark Knight all whipped up in two hours of big room sound. |

| Martyn prepares new album ‘Great Lengths’ Posted: 02 Feb 2009 06:17 PM CST If there’s one person to be keeping an eye on at the moment it is the ever productive Dutch dubstepper Martyn. With much anticipation surrounding Martyn's forthcoming debut album ‘Great Expectations’ on his own imprint 3024 within the next month, two forthcoming album launch parties are planned for London and Berlin. |
| First Impressions: Stimming ‘Reflections’ Posted: 02 Feb 2009 10:40 AM CST Stimming is poised to drop his debut LP 'Reflections' through Dynamic; an album intended to narrate different themes through its 11 tracks. After critically acclaimed releases for Liebe*Detail, Freerange, Buzzin Fly and his home label Diynamic, this Hamburg-based up-and-comer stormed through the summer with the Latin heater 'Una Pena', and now we find him pushing his production envelope even further. |
